Distinguish between the following:
Protoxylem and metaxylem
Advertisements
उत्तर
| Protoxyelm | Metaxylem |
|
The xylem which is formed earlier is called protoxylem. Elements of protoxylem are smaller in diameter. |
While the xylem which is formed later is called metaxylem. Elements of metaxylem are bigger in diameter. |
